One litre of a gas weighs `2g` at `300 K` and 1 tm pressure. If the pressure is changed to `0.75` atm at which of the following temperatures, will one litre of the same gas weight `1 g`?

A

`450 K`

B

`600 K`

C

`800 K`

D

`900 K`

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
a

According to ideal gas equation,
`PV = nRT = w//M RT`
For a particular gas :
`(P_(1)V_(1))/(P_(2)V_(2)) = (n_(1)RT_(1))/(n_(2)RT) = (w_(1)RT_(1))/(w_(2)RT_(2))`
`(1 xx 1)/(0.75 xx 1) = (2 xx R xx 300)/(1 xx R xx T_(2))`
or `T_(2) = 2 xx 300 xx 0.75 = 450 K`
